利用α-氰基丙烯酸烷基酯医用胶建立人肝癌裸鼠皮下-肝原位移植瘤模型的实验研究

摘    要: 目的 使用α-氰基丙烯酸烷基酯建立人肝癌-裸鼠皮下肝原位移植瘤模型。方法 将BEL-7402人肝癌细胞接种于裸鼠皮下,建立皮下模型 。形成皮下移植瘤后再移植于裸鼠肝内,利用α-氰基丙烯酸烷基酯建立肝原位移植瘤模型(间接肝原位移植瘤模型)。结果 成功的利用α-氰基丙烯酸烷基酯建立了间接肝原位移植瘤模型。移植瘤存活率达95.8 %。结论 与传统的肝原位移植瘤模型比较,利用α-氰基丙烯酸烷基酯建立间接肝原位移植瘤模型方法简便,成功率高,便于推广使用。

Study of using α-cyanoacrylate to establish the orthotopic transplantation tumor model from the subcutaneous model of human hepatocellular carcinoma in nude mice

Abstract:Objective Using α-cyanoacrylate to establish the orthotopic transplantation tumor model from the subcutaneous model of human hepatocellular carcinomas(HCC)in nude mice. Methods The subcu-taneous animal tumor model was established by transplanting BEL-7402 cell into the subcutaneous of nude mice. Then the orthotopic transplantation tumor model was established by injecting the subcutaneous trans-planted tumor into liver(indirect orthotopic model). Results Using α-cyanoacrylate to establish the indirect orthotopic model successfully and the survival rates of the transplantation tumor were 95.8 %. Conclusion It was compared with the traditional methods that the indirct orthotopic transplantation tumor model by using α-cyanoacrylate to establish is an easy method with high successful rate and easy to spread.
